Carinal resection after induction bronchial arterial infusion for locally advanced non-small cell lung cancer |

Abstract: | We herein describe 3 cases of a carinal resection after induction bronchial arterial infusion (BAI) for locally advanced non-small
cell lung cancer (NSCLC). Case 1 was a 44-year-old man with T1N2M0 adenocarcinoma. After undergoing Nd-YAG laser treatment
(5079 J) and BAI cis -diamminedichloro platinum (CDDP) 100 mg/body], a right sleeve upper lobectomy with a carinal resection and reconstruction
(Montage type) was performed. Case 2 was a 67-year-old man with T4N1M0 squamous cell carcinoma. After BAI (CDDP 120 mg/body),
an operation (same as case 1) was performed. Case 3 was a 72-year-old man with T4N2M0 squamous cell carcinoma. After BAI (CDDP
120 mg/body), a right sleeve peumonectomy was performed. There was neither BAI-related intraoperative nor postoperative complications.
BAI with CDDP was thus found to be a useful and effective therapeutic modality for locally advanced NSCLC invading the carina. |
